void ompi_comm_spawn_multiple_f(MPI_Fint *count, char *array_commands,
char *array_argv,
MPI_Fint *array_maxprocs,
MPI_Fint *array_info, MPI_Fint *root,
MPI_Fint *comm, MPI_Fint *intercomm,
MPI_Fint *array_errcds, MPI_Fint *ierr,
int cmd_string_len, int argv_string_len)
{
MPI_Comm c_comm, c_new_comm;
MPI_Info *c_info;
int array_size, i, c_ierr;
int *c_errs;
char **c_array_commands;
char ***c_array_argv;
int __opal_attribute_unused__ maxprocs;
OMPI_ARRAY_NAME_DECL(array_maxprocs);
OMPI_ARRAY_NAME_DECL(array_errcds);
c_comm = PMPI_Comm_f2c(*comm);
array_size = OMPI_FINT_2_INT(*count);
OMPI_ARRAY_FINT_2_INT(array_maxprocs, array_size);
/* It's allowed to ignore the errcodes */
if (OMPI_IS_FORTRAN_ERRCODES_IGNORE(array_errcds)) {
c_errs = MPI_ERRCODES_IGNORE;
} else {
maxprocs = 0;
for (i=0; i<array_size; i++) {
maxprocs += OMPI_ARRAY_NAME_CONVERT(array_maxprocs)[i];
}
OMPI_ARRAY_FINT_2_INT_ALLOC(array_errcds, maxprocs);
c_errs = OMPI_ARRAY_NAME_CONVERT(array_errcds);
}
/* It's allowed to have no argv */
if (OMPI_IS_FORTRAN_ARGVS_NULL(array_argv)) {
c_array_argv = MPI_ARGVS_NULL;
} else {
ompi_fortran_multiple_argvs_f2c(OMPI_FINT_2_INT(*count), array_argv,
argv_string_len, &c_array_argv);
}
ompi_fortran_argv_count_f2c(array_commands, array_size, cmd_string_len,
cmd_string_len, &c_array_commands);
c_info = (MPI_Info *) malloc (array_size * sizeof(MPI_Info));
for (i = 0; i < array_size; ++i) {
c_info[i] = PMPI_Info_f2c(array_info[i]);
}
c_ierr = PMPI_Comm_spawn_multiple(OMPI_FINT_2_INT(*count),
c_array_commands,
c_array_argv,
OMPI_ARRAY_NAME_CONVERT(array_maxprocs),
c_info,
OMPI_FINT_2_INT(*root),
c_comm, &c_new_comm,
c_errs);
if (NULL != ierr) *ierr = OMPI_INT_2_FINT(c_ierr);
if (MPI_SUCCESS == c_ierr) {
*intercomm = PMPI_Comm_c2f(c_new_comm);
}
if (!OMPI_IS_FORTRAN_ERRCODES_IGNORE(array_errcds)) {
OMPI_ARRAY_INT_2_FINT(array_errcds, maxprocs);
}
OMPI_ARRAY_FINT_2_INT_CLEANUP(array_maxprocs);
opal_argv_free(c_array_commands);
if (MPI_ARGVS_NULL != c_array_argv && NULL != c_array_argv) {
for (i = 0; i < OMPI_FINT_2_INT(*count); ++i) {
opal_argv_free(c_array_argv[i]);
}
}
free(c_array_argv);
free(c_info);
}
